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Westenhanger to Barry start from as little as £31.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Westenhanger to Barry start from £115.20 one way, or £102.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Westenhanger to Barry are available for £101.90 one way, or £339.00 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Westenhanger Station

Westenhanger is a station that caters primarily to local passengers and those passing through. While there is no ticket office, you can conveniently purchase and collect tickets from the ticket machines available on-site. For passengers requiring assistance, there are induction loops and accessible machines, particularly near the entrance of platform 1.

The station provides a basic level of amenities, with no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or shops, so it's best to plan ahead and bring any necessary items with you. While the station lacks a waiting room, there is ample seating available for your comfort while waiting for the train.

Accessibility and Support

While Westenhanger is unstaffed, assistance is available on the trains themselves, offering a ramp for train access. If you require assistance with mobility, you can book assistance up to two hours before your journey. You'll find help points on the platform to reach the assisted travel team. For those needing step-free access, services to London from platform 1 are accessible, though platform 2 is not. Travelers should make themselves visible to the train staff to ensure assistance is provided when needed.

Onward Travel Options

Whether you're planning to continue your journey by bus or rail, Westenhanger Train Station provides practical solutions. The bus stop located just outside the station makes connecting to local transport straightforward. In cases where rail replacement services are in operation, minibuses typically run between Sandling and Westenhanger. For your convenience, full-size buses can also be arranged and will stop at designated areas nearby.

Facilities and Amenities

The well-equipped Barry Train Station provides facilities designed for a comfortable and efficient journey. With ticket-office opening hours starting as early as 6:50 AM during weekdays, there’s plenty of time to secure tickets before your daily commute. For self-service ticket options, there are ticket machines available that accept payments via major debit and credit cards but not cash.

Moreover, if you're an online booking enthusiast, rest assured as tickets can be conveniently collected from these machines. For enhanced accessibility, step-free access ensures that all platforms are reachable via a footbridge equipped with lifts. Induction loops and a customer help point are also on-site to further support passengers needing assistance. While the station lacks some amenities like wheelchair availability and accessible toilets, it makes up for it with its efficient rail services and warm Welsh charm.

Travel Connections and Transportation

Barry Station acts as a thoroughfare linking diverse modes of transport. When rail services require a substitute, a handy rail replacement bus stop is available right at the station's front. For those needing a taxi, a rank awaits at the station's entrance, ensuring a swift transition to your next destination. In addition, the station offers connectivity to local bus services, located merely 100 yards from its entrance, potentially optimized via Barry PlusBus tickets. These tickets provide an economical way to explore the town on local buses, available in conjunction with your train ticket.
